- Summary:
- "Admiral of the Fleet of the Soviet Union Sergei Georgiyevich Gorshkov led the Soviet Navy for almost three decades during the height of the Cold War. He was the architect of the Red Fleet, turning it from little more than a coastal defense force into the most powerful navy that the Soviet Union ever possessed. 21st Century Gorshkov is a collection of articles, many of which have not previously been published in English, and passages from Admiral Gorshkov's more famous books, each with an introduction linking the work to the challenges facing navies everywhere today. Strategists worldwide have much to learn from the Soviet legend behind the most rapid naval expansion program in peacetime history. Gorshkov's ideas on naval power remain relevant today."-- Provided by publisher.
